Essential Development Tools
One of the first steps in unlocking developer success is equipping yourself with the right development tools. These tools not only simplify the coding process but also enhance productivity and code quality. Here are some essential tools for developers working within the Ucosystem:
- Integrated Development Environment (IDE): An IDE is a powerful tool that provides comprehensive facilities to programmers. For the Ucosystem, an IDE like Visual Studio or IntelliJ IDEA can be highly beneficial. These IDEs offer features such as code completion, debugging, and project management, which are crucial for efficient development.
- Version Control System (VCS): Git is the de facto standard for version control in software development. It allows multiple developers to collaborate on a project by tracking changes and managing different versions of the codebase. Platforms like GitHub, GitLab, or Bitbucket integrate seamlessly with the Ucosystem, providing a robust solution for code management.
- Build and Package Tools: Tools like Maven or Gradle are essential for managing project dependencies and automating the build process. They ensure that your application is compiled and packaged correctly, making it easier to deploy and maintain.
- Containerization Tools: Docker has become a standard for containerization in modern development workflows. It allows developers to package applications and their dependencies into containers, ensuring consistency across different environments. For the Ucosystem, Docker Compose can be used to manage multi-container applications.
- Testing Frameworks: Robust testing is critical for ensuring code quality and reliability. Frameworks like JUnit for Java or PyTest for Python provide a structured way to write and run tests, helping developers catch bugs early in the development cycle.
- Code Analysis Tools: Tools like SonarQube or ESLint help maintain code quality by analyzing code for potential issues, security vulnerabilities, and adherence to coding standards. These tools integrate well with IDEs and continuous integration pipelines, providing real-time feedback to developers.

Best Practices for Leveraging Tools and Documentation
To fully benefit from the tools and documentation available in the Ucosystem, developers should adopt certain best practices:
First, embrace a culture of continuous learning. The technology landscape is constantly evolving, and staying updated with the latest tools and practices is crucial. Regularly review documentation, participate in community discussions, and experiment with new features to enhance your skills.
Second, automate wherever possible. Automation reduces manual errors and saves time. Use CI/CD pipelines to automate building, testing, and deploying your applications. This not only speeds up the development process but also ensures consistency and reliability.
Third, collaborate and share knowledge. Collaboration is key in any development ecosystem. Contribute to open-source projects, write blog posts, or create tutorials to share your insights with the community. This not only helps others but also reinforces your own understanding and skills.
Fourth, maintain a clean and organized codebase. Follow coding standards, use meaningful variable names, and write modular code. This makes it easier for you and your team to understand and maintain the code over time. Tools like linters and formatters can assist in keeping the code clean and consistent.
Finally, leverage community support. When faced with challenges, don't hesitate to seek help from the community. Whether it's through forums, chat groups, or peer reviews, the collective knowledge of the community can provide valuable insights and solutions.
